When to repair your windows
  • Broken glass – a single-pane window is relatively easy and inexpensive to replace. When your window has multiple layers of broken glass, look into sash replacement. If you have been having the same problem for quite a long time, you might also want to consider getting a window replacement Myrtle Beach, SC.
  • Broken muntins or mullions – damaged muntins and mullions can easily be rebuilt. Your window contractor can quickly repair your windows if this is the only problem.
  • Stuck sashes – one common problem with older windows is a stuck sash. However, it is not something that should cause major concern. Again, your window contractor can easily fix this problem.
  • Rotting drip cap – this is an easy problem. Even a novice DIYer can replace rotting drip caps with aluminum or plastic ones.
  • Poor exterior window casing – when the window casing is in poor shape, it is unsightly and could cause more damage to the window. That’s why it must be repaired immediately.
  • Minor water leakage – when water is leaking around the window and not through it, what you need is to have it repaired. Minor leaks only call for window repair and not a replacement.
When to have your windows replaced
  • Foggy windows – when there’s fogging in between the layers of double-paned or triple-paned IGU, the window needs to be replaced. Unlike single-pane windows, multi-layer IGUs or insulated glass units are sealed shut and are difficult to repair. This means it is cheaper to replace than to attempt repairs.
  • Structural problems – when your window’s structure begins to fail, it’s a no-brainer. You need to have it replaced. Don’t wait for the window to collapse and possibly hurt someone before having it replaced.
  • Major water leakage – when water is coming around the window, it does not cause major concern. It’s something that can easily be fixed. However, when the leaks are coming through the window, you should call MBHS Windows, Doors & Enclosures for replacement.

Understanding the key features of windows

Newer windows nowadays come with a variety of energy efficiency ratings. These are all important to let the user know which type of window is best for reducing energy consumption at home. Here are some of the ratings that you can find on the label: U-value or U-factor – typically, the values range from 0.20 to 1.20. The lower u-value the window has, the better it is at keeping heat inside the house. It’s best to get a window replacement with the maximum lowest value for areas with extremely cold temperatures. Solar heat gain coefficient – the value of this metric is often in between 0-1. The lower the value, the better the window is at blocking heat from the sun. If you live in a sunny region, you will want to get a window with the least solar heat gain coefficient value.

Securing your home, windows, doors from a storm

Secure your windows. The huge bulk of all hurricane damage is triggered by high wind speeds. High winds pick up particles and send them flying at incredible speeds. All it takes is one large sized tree branch to hit your window is simply the right area, and now your home has been breached. Ruined glass from window breaks likewise presents a genuine danger, especially if you are inside the house during the storm. When there some of your windows that have underlying issues, you might want to consider getting a window replacement Myrtle Beach first. Plywood Shutters. Getting plywood shutters over all of your home’s windows could offer great protection from a storm. The issue is that if you wait for the storm, thousands of other homeowners will scramble as they go to home supply stores. When they do, plywood will be hard to find. Hire a professional who will measure out the plywood before the storm comes. It is recommended to pick out at least ¼ inch or ½ inch plywood and also to make sure that the wood is measured for the installation of the home’s walls, compared to the window frames. Durable anchors could be preinstalled so that all you need to do is install into the walls so that what’s left for you to do is attach the pre-cut plywood when a storm is approaching. window-replacement-Myrtle-Beach-300x200.jpgHigh Impact Glass. A typical pane of glass does not provide much protection from flying debris during a storm. If you have high impact glass, you could select a single or double glazed glass option that may strengthen your windows. Having two panes of tempered glass and protected by a plastic film as well, you will have higher chances of your windows surviving a storm. The high impact glass looks just like your current windows, from their aesthetics and it may even help you qualify for an insurance discount. Other than that, it’s highly likely that you’ll be able to avoid any costly window repair in the future. Keep in mind that when you choose this option to safeguard your windows, your house will be very dark when the power is out after a hurricane. However, when the plywood is secured into anchors, it could be relatively easy to remove after the hurricane. This is particularly vital if you have a house with an attached garage. The garage door is a weak area in many houses, and it can be quickly blown in by hurricane speed winds. When the garage door is blown in and the wind pressure fills your home, it just takes a short time for the windows and doors to blow in, too. In the worst case, the roofing system does the same. Some garage doors are advertised as hurricane-resistant, however, they can be costly. Securing your garage door doesn’t have to be a costly proposition! Think about boarding your garage door over with plywood, or utilizing 2×4’s to brace it from the inside. Set up hurricane straps. Galvanized metal hurricane straps are used to secure the roofing trusses to wall studs. If you’re constructing a new house, make certain the contractor utilizes hurricane straps, as this is among the very best (and most cost-efficient) methods to make sure the roof does not blow off your home throughout a wind storm. Note: It is possible to set up hurricane straps on an existing house, however you might have to work with a professional roofer to do the job. Remove possible projectiles. When you warned a storm is coming, stroll all-around your house and lawn, and think about items that could possibly be picked up by the wind and turned into flying projectiles. Lawn and garden ornaments, grills, birdbaths, patio or deck furniture, potted plants, and children’s toys are all things to be protected or brought inside. Trim your trees. Keeping your trees in great shape is an essential action in making sure that limbs won’t come down on your house throughout a hurricane. Even with storm windows in place, trees can still wreak havoc. Initially, cut any huge branches that hang over your house. Second, thin the tree’s branches out so it won’t catch too much wind in a storm and end up being rooted out. Finally, consider removing trees that favor a structure or power lines, trees that are unhealthy, or that have actually decomposed and/or cracked trunks. These trees are a risk and need to be secured by you so that they’re not taken out by a storm. Call our local utility company if trees are obstructing power lines and they will remove them for you.

Outside vs. Interior Storm Window

Storm windows installed either outside or inside. In selecting in between these techniques, looks are perhaps the main factor to consider. Exterior storm windows alter how your home looks from the curb. Interior storm windows, on the other hand, are virtually invisible from the outside but are clearly noticeable indoors. The operation of your window is one other distinguishing factor between the outside and interior storm windows. Outsides enables the homeowner to open and close windows when they desire anytime in the year. Interiors– intended as an occasional step– seal off the windows they protect for as long as they remain in location (normally a duration of months). Track Styles Whereas interior storm windows consist of a single glass or polymer pane, outside storm windows are more intricate. The majority of which include either 2 or 3 tracks. In a two-track window, the external track carries a half-pane of glass at the top, a half-screen on the bottom. The inner track, meanwhile, carries a half-pane window, which can be lifted (to admit fresh air) or reduced (to keep cold air out and warm air in). Triple-track windows are similar however offer higher configuration. Frame Choices Storm window frames are normally made of wood, aluminum, or vinyl. Many consider wood the most appealing, but such frames require regular maintenance to continue to be in excellent shape. Plus, the effectiveness of wood frames can be jeopardized when they broaden and agreement with the changing weather. Aluminum frames are light-weight, long-lasting, and low-maintenance, however, they insulate less well than other materials. Vinyl, which is likewise low-maintenance, can be found in a range of colors, which makes it a design-savvy choice, a minimum of compared to aluminum. The disadvantage to vinyl, however, is that over time it ends up being fragile and requires replacement. Tips No matter what type of storm windows you choose is best for your house, get the most for your dollar by demanding some or all of the following functions:
  • Multiple positioning stops that allow you to modulate the quantity of air admitted
  • Quality weatherstripping to neutralize heat loss
  • Predrilled holes to facilitate setup
  • Easy-to-clean detachable half-pane glass and half-screens
In addition, you may wish to think about storm windows fitted with low-emissivity (low-E) glass. This energy-efficient innovation helps keep homes cool in the summer season and warm in the winter. In addition, low-E can extend the life of materials and floor coverings that come into contact with direct sunlight. Low-E glass might be more pricey at the outset, however over the long term, you can expect to recoup the initial cost through month-to-month energy cost savings. This makes window replacement Myrtle Beach a very good idea. Setup When deciding on storm windows, measure the height and width of the window to be covered, from inside molding to inside molding, in several positions. Make use of the tiniest measurements to identify exactly what size storm windows you need. Caulking and weatherstripping may be made used later on to fill any small spaces. Exterior storm windows connect with a flange– that is, a metal flap– that screws into the existing window frame. It’s wise to caulk the point where the flange satisfies the frame, however, make sure not to caulk the weep holes. These carry out the important role of enabling condensation to escape. Interior storm windows attach in a range of ways– with magnets or clips, or on tracks. DIY-friendly models include a compressible material (for instance, rubber or foam) around its edges: As you work the pane into the opening, the product broadens to produce a snug, draft-free seal.
